Andy & Amy were the wedding photographers at Ravello Town Hall & Villa Cimbrone, Ravello, Amalfi Coast for the wedding of Ian & Sam.

Since becoming wedding photographers years ago we have heard lots of great reviews about Villa Cimbrone in Ravello on the Amalfi Coast. We finally got the opportunity to photograph there for the wedding of Ian & Sam on the 28th August. Villa Cimbrone more than lived up to its incredible reputation – what a jaw-dropping place it is! The view from the terrace is reputed to be one of, if not THE best view in the whole of Italy and is certainly a sight that will stick with us for many years to come.

A wedding photographer’s dream, Ravello is perfect in every way – an elegant little town, high up in the hills with gorgeous, narrow streets and blooming with colourful flowers. I have to also mention the Infinito Suite at the 5 star Palazzo Sasso in which Sam and her bridesmaids got ready – Wow! I could have spent a week or two there with its stunning views and jacuzzi on the terrace. If only!

The bridal party pose for the formal group shot. What a stunning back-drop. We don’t normally post examples of the formal images because I think many photographers hate doing them (as do many couples!) But, for many, they’re an essential part of a wedding – a historical record of the people their and what they wore etc. When you’re as organised as Ian & Sam were on their wedding day, these images can be taken pretty quickly and then everyone gets back to the party. Well worth the effort eh?

Amy & Andy were the Wedding Photographers at Ripley Castle for the wedding of Ged & Jo.

Weddings at Ripley Castle are a privilege for a photographer – it really is a stunning venue. Ged & Jo were married in the All Saints Church, Ripley and then the wedding moved into Ripley Castle itself. Weather is often a concern in the UK but for Ged & Jo it turned out beautifully and everyone was able to make the most of the setting. Let’s see some images!
